# Break-Glass: Pixelwash EXIF Scrubber

Pixelwash strips EXIF from all uploads before publish. If the scrub worker dies and uploads queue unscrubbed, break-glass access to the Varnholt admin node is required. Do not bypass scrubbing; purge the queue, restart the worker, re-run affected batches. Access requires unlocking the sealed ops credential store. Log every break-glass event in the runbook within 24 hours. Rotate after use. The passphrase to unseal the store is below.

recovery phrase for fahof-fawip: casael-fenael-wenix

Quick heads-up on Pinwheel UI versioning: we cut a minor release every sprint, and anything touching component props needs a changeset file in the PR. No changeset, no merge — the bot will nag you. Majors are rare and go through the design council first. The full policy, with examples of what counts as breaking, lives on the internal page below.

wiki page, bahip-yahip: https://grafana.qirvanlabs.corp/browse/display/projects/cc3a1b9dbfc9

## Changelog 3.0 — Formula sandbox defaults changed

FormulaCage now sandboxes all user-supplied formulas by default. Plugin authors: unsandboxed evaluation is gone; the opt-out flag is removed. Execution time and memory ceilings are enforced per invocation, and filesystem/network access from formula context is denied. Plugins relying on ambient globals must declare capabilities in their manifest or they will fail at load. Test against 3.0-rc before publishing. The new default limits applied to every formula runtime are as follows.

config for bahop-baduf:
[kasion]
team = lamath
access_code = ac_d807e5
host = kasion.paliqcloud.corp
port = 4000
owner = julix.tamvan
peer = frair.qorvelsoft.local

Night-shift staff: Floor 4 of the Tellhaven Building opens this week. After 21:00, access is via the rear stairwell only; the lifts are locked out overnight during the settling period. Complete a walk-through of the new floor once per shift and log it. The stairwell keypad accepts the code below.

badge for yahop-fawep: bdg-XBKXI-68071